Loews Corporation (L) has reported first quarter 2026 financial results, demonstrating resilience in a challenging insurance market environment. The New York-based diversified holding company posted earnings per share of $1.63 for the quarter, with total revenues reaching $18.176 billion. The company's performance reflects continued strength in its core segments, though the insurance and energy sectors continue to face headwinds from market conditions. Management Commentary

Company leadership indicated that the quarterly results reflect the effectiveness of Loews' disciplined approach to risk management and capital allocation. The diversified nature of the enterprise continues to provide stability across different business cycles, with each segment contributing to the overall financial foundation. CNA Financial has maintained its focus on underwriting profitability over premium growth, a philosophy that has been particularly important as the commercial insurance market has experienced normalization after a period of favorable conditions. The subsidiary's ability to generate profitable underwriting results while managing catastrophic exposure demonstrates the strength of its risk assessment capabilities. The hotel operations continue to show the benefits of the company's asset-light strategy and focus on drive-market destinations, which have proven resilient compared to urban luxury properties that faced more significant disruption. Boardwalk Pipeline Partners has maintained stable throughput volumes, reflecting continued demand for natural gas transportation services in the markets it serves. Forward Guidance

Looking ahead, Loews Corporation management has indicated it will continue to prioritize capital preservation and disciplined risk selection across all business units. The company expects competitive conditions in commercial insurance to persist, which may pressure premium growth but should support underwriting discipline. The company's strong balance sheet and liquidity position provide flexibility to pursue opportunistic acquisitions or returned capital initiatives when appropriate. Loews has historically demonstrated patience in deploying capital, preferring to maintain financial strength over pursuing growth at the expense of profitability. For the energy infrastructure segment, management sees stable demand fundamentals, though expansion opportunities will be evaluated based on regulatory environment and project economics. The hospitality division is expected to continue its focus on selective growth in markets with favorable demand characteristics. Market Reaction

Market participants have responded with measured interest to the quarterly results, with analysts noting the company's ability to maintain earnings consistency in a difficult operating environment. The insurance sector has faced particular scrutiny as investment income has been impacted by interest rate normalization and catastrophe activity has remained elevated. Analysts have highlighted Loews' diversified revenue streams as a key characteristic that differentiates the company from more concentrated insurance peers. The combination of insurance operations, hospitality, and pipeline assets provides multiple levers for value creation across economic cycles. The company's conservative reserving practices have been noted as providing a margin of safety in financial reporting, though this approach may result in lower reported earnings compared to peers with more aggressive assumptions during favorable periods. Loews Corporation continues to execute on its long-standing strategy of maintaining a diversified portfolio of businesses, with each subsidiary operating with appropriate autonomy while benefiting from corporate governance and capital allocation oversight. The holding company structure allows for flexibility in managing the mix of businesses over time as market conditions evolve. The quarterly results underscore Loews' position as a conservative, well-managed enterprise focused on long-term value creation through disciplined underwriting, selective investment, and strategic capital deployment.
